ジン=ギタクシアス // 大いなる合成
//

伝説のクリーチャー — ファイレクシアン・法務官 // エンチャント — 英雄譚

護法
あなたがマナ総量が3以上でありクリーチャーでない呪文を唱えるたび、カード1枚を引く。
:ジン=ギタクシアスを追放する。その後、これをオーナーのコントロール下で変身させた状態で戦場に戻す。起動はソーサリーとしてのみ行い、あなたの手札に7枚以上のカードがなければ起動できない。 // (この英雄譚が出た際とあなたのドロー・ステップの後に、伝承カウンター1個を加える。)
I — あなたの手札にあるカードの枚数に等しい枚数のカードを引く。あなたが大いなる合成をコントロールし続けているかぎり、あなたの手札の上限はなくなる。
II — ファイレクシアンでない各クリーチャーをそれぞれ、オーナーの手札に戻す。
III — あなたの手札から望む数の呪文を、マナ・コストを支払うことなく唱えてもよい。大いなる合成を追放する。その後、それを(第1面を表にして)戦場に戻す。

5/5

Rulings

A spell you cast this way can be the target of a later spell you cast this way. However, permanent spells cast this way won’t resolve until you’re done casting spells, so the permanents they become can’t be the target of spells cast this way. For example, if you exile Twincast and Lightning Strike, you can cast Lightning Strike and then cast Twincast targeting it; but if you exile a creature card and an Aura card, you can’t cast that Aura targeting that creature.
If you cast a spell “without paying its mana cost,” you can’t pay any alternative costs. You can, however, pay additional costs. If the spell has any mandatory additional costs, those must be paid to cast it.
For chapter I of The Great Synthesis, the number of cards you draw is determined as the ability resolves. If you no longer control The Great Synthesis at that time, your maximum hand size remains unchanged.
If a spell has in its mana cost, you must choose 0 as the value of X when casting it without paying its mana cost.
Once you’ve activated Jin-Gitaxias’s last ability, it doesn’t matter what happens to the number of cards in your hand. The ability will resolve even if you have six or fewer cards in your hand by that time.
All the spells you cast due to chapter III are cast during the resolution of that ability. You can cast them in any order, and timing restrictions based on the cards’ types are ignored. Once you’re done casting spells, before any of them resolve, The Great Synthesis will be exiled and return as Jin-Gitaxias.
